  • The Darkness guitarist Dan Hawkins criticised the MTV VMAs tribute performance for Ozzy Osbourne, labelling it "another nail in the coffin of rock n roll" and "s***".
  • The tribute featured British singer Yungblud and members of Aerosmith, joined by Black Sabbath keyboardist Adam Wakeman, performing a medley of Black Sabbath and solo tracks.
  • Hawkins expressed his disgust on Instagram, accusing performers of using the event to further their own careers.
  • Yungblud, who has often spoken of his admiration for Osbourne, was widely praised for his rendition of "Changes" and for introducing the heavy metal pioneer to younger audiences.
  • Hawkins reportedly received backlash in the comments section of his post for his negative remarks about the performance.
